MLB TAPS SOBBA TO BE ITS WASHINGTON LOBBYIST

          MLB named Alan Sobba as its new Dir of Government
     Relations.  Sobba is a DC lawyer and businessperson who had
     spent 12 years at the National Cattlemen's Beef Association. 
     His areas of policy expertise include appropriations,
     economics, marketing, judicial concerns, the federal budget,
     international trade and taxation (MLB).  The WASHINGTON
     POST's Mark Maske reports that Sobba is scheduled to begin
     working for MLB on June 1 and will "coordinate" MLB's
     "lobbying efforts on matters such as the team owners' 75-
     year-old exemption from federal antitrust laws."  Sobba: "I
     view my responsibility as being baseball's voice on the Hill
     on these issues.  It's a big challenge, but it's also a
     great opportunity. ... I think the main reason they hired me
     is I know how the process works and I'll aggressively pursue
     their interests" (WASHINGTON POST, 5/21).
